The Importance of Adult Life Jackets for Fishing
Fishing often puts you near or on water, so safety should always be your number one priority. Adult life jackets are essential for keeping you afloat in case of an emergency. In fact, the U.S. Coast Guard reports that nearly 80% of drowning victims in recreational boating accidents were not wearing a life jacket. That’s why it's so important to wear one, no matter how experienced you are.
Key Features of Adult Life Jackets
- Buoyancy: A high-quality life jacket provides the buoyancy needed to keep you afloat. Most adult life jackets offer between 15 and 22 pounds of buoyancy, which is enough for most adults.
- Comfort: Today’s life jackets are designed with comfort in mind. Adjustable straps and ergonomic shapes allow you to move freely and comfortably, so you won’t feel restricted as you fish.
- Safety Standards: Always choose a life jacket approved by the U.S. Coast Guard or another reputable authority. Certification ensures the jacket meets safety requirements and will perform effectively in an emergency.
- Visibility: Many life jackets feature bright colors or reflective strips, making you easier to spot if you need help.
Types of Adult Life Jackets for Fishing
- Type I: Best for offshore use, these life jackets offer the most buoyancy and are designed for situations where rescue may take longer.
- Type II: Suitable for near-shore waters, these jackets provide adequate buoyancy and support, making them a good option for calm waters.
- Type III: Lightweight and comfortable, Type III life jackets are perfect for fishing and other recreational activities where rescue is likely to be quick.
- Type V: Special-use life jackets for specific activities, offering the highest performance for specialized needs.
For most fishing trips, Type III life jackets are the best choice due to their comfort and flexibility, but always choose based on the conditions you’ll be fishing in.

Fishing Safety Tips: Life Jackets and Tackle Boxes
Having the right gear is crucial, but knowing how to use it properly is just as important. Here are some safety tips:
1. Wear Your Life Jacket at All Times
Even if you’re an experienced angler, always wear your life jacket while fishing. Sudden weather changes or an unexpected fall into the water can happen at any time, and wearing your life jacket dramatically reduces the risk of drowning.
